My Buying Guides on Ipx8 Waterproof Phone Pouch
Why I Look for an IPX8 Rating
When I shop for a waterproof phone pouch, the first thing I check is the IPX8 rating. For me, this means the pouch is designed for continuous water exposure beyond splashes and rain. I like this rating because it gives me more confidence when I’m at the beach, pool, kayaking, or caught in heavy rain. Still, I always remember that the rating is only useful if the pouch is properly sealed.
How I Check the Seal and Locking System
The seal is one of the most important parts for me. I prefer pouches with a strong snap lock, triple seal, or secure sliding closure that feels tight and reliable. Before I use it, I test the closure with a tissue inside to make sure no water gets in. If the lock feels flimsy or difficult to close evenly, I usually skip it.
Why Material Quality Matters to Me
I pay close attention to the material because it affects both protection and usability. I usually look for durable PVC or TPU material that feels thick enough to resist punctures but still soft enough to use the touchscreen. In my experience, cheap plastic can become cloudy, crack easily, or make the screen hard to see underwater.
Touchscreen Sensitivity Is a Big Deal for Me
I want to use my phone without taking it out of the pouch, so touchscreen responsiveness matters a lot. I look for a pouch that lets me answer calls, take photos, and use basic apps with minimal delay. If the pouch makes the screen too sluggish or inaccurate, it becomes frustrating fast.
Camera Clarity Is Something I Always Test
I like to take pictures and videos while traveling, so I always check whether the pouch allows clear camera use. I prefer pouches with a transparent front and back that do not distort images too much. If I plan to use the phone underwater, I make sure the pouch is specifically designed for that purpose.
Size and Compatibility I Consider Before Buying
I always compare the pouch dimensions with my phone size, especially if I use a larger phone or a thick case. Some pouches fit standard phones only, while others can hold bigger models plus small items like cards or keys. I make sure my phone fits comfortably without forcing the closure.
Extra Features I Find Useful
I often look for added features that make the pouch more practical. A lanyard or neck strap is helpful when I’m swimming or walking near water. I also like pouches with dual compartments, floating designs, or anti-fog features, depending on where I plan to use them.
How I Think About Safety and Real-World Use
Even with an IPX8 pouch, I don’t treat it as completely risk-free. I avoid exposing it to sharp objects, extreme heat, or rough handling. I also check for wear and tear before each trip, because a small crack or weak seal can ruin the protection.
What I Look for in Value for Money
For me, the best pouch is not always the cheapest one. I’d rather pay a little more for better sealing, clearer material, and a more secure design. I compare reviews, warranty options, and build quality to make sure I’m getting something that will last.
My Final Buying Advice
When I buy an IPX8 waterproof phone pouch, I focus on sealing strength, material quality, touchscreen use, and overall fit. I also test it before trusting it near water. If a pouch feels secure, works smoothly, and matches my phone size, I feel much more confident using it for travel and outdoor activities.
